    The Crow -- Northern Soul anthem group

    Back in 1970, a New York based label [[Inner Ear) put out a 45 credited to the Crow that was just about totally ignored. But a copy of that 45 found it's way to the UK and by 1974 it was a big Northern Soul anthem. Coz of it's popularity, Dave Godin put it out [[as the 1st release - a UK 45) on his RIGHT ON label.
    Though the track was far from being a standard type NS sound, it's popularity has endured down the years. Due to this popularity, it has been reissued here a number of times and was even included in the soundtrack of the recentish movie 'Northern Soul'.
    The story of who the Crow actually were has now been unearthed and a full article on the group, it's many names & incarnations, along with the story behind the group's leader / lead singer on AUTUMN OF TOMORROW has just been published in SOUL UP NORTH fanzine ...

    Soul Congress were the Crow & they became Bobby Boyd Congress who evolved into Ice & Lafayette Afro-Rock Band who became Crispy & Co plus Captain Dax ...
